How can i do a cheap gorilla safari in Uganda? Gorilla trekking in Uganda is one of the most fascinating wildlife adventures in Africa, giving travelers a chance to come face to face with the endangered mountain gorillas. While many people believe gorilla safaris are extremely costly, Uganda offers several budget-friendly options that make this once-in-a-lifetime experience more affordable. Budget Uganda Gorilla Safaris are designed for travelers who want to enjoy gorilla trekking at a lower cost without compromising on the overall experience. These trips are characterized by simple lodges, fewer days on safari, and affordable yet reliable safari vehicles for transfers.

Uganda remains an excellent choice for budget gorilla trekking because of its reasonably priced gorilla permits, diverse accommodation options, and accessible gorilla parks. With proper planning and cost-saving strategies, you can enjoy an unforgettable gorilla trekking adventure in either Bwindi Impenetrable National Park or Mgahinga Gorilla National Park.


Why Uganda is Ideal for Budget Gorilla Safaris

One of the main reasons Uganda is a top destination for budget travelers is the cost of gorilla permits. A gorilla permit in Uganda costs $800, which is more affordable compared to neighboring Rwanda where the same permit is priced at $1,500. In addition, Uganda has a wide range of accommodation facilities—from basic guesthouses to mid-range lodges—both inside and outside the gorilla parks.

The only challenge that may increase costs is the distance from Uganda’s main airport in Entebbe or Kampala city to the gorilla parks. The road trip to Bwindi Impenetrable National Park covers approximately 493 km, which takes about 8–9 hours by car. To reduce transport expenses, many budget safari companies optimize routes and recommend alternative entry points such as Kigali in Rwanda, which is much closer to Bwindi.


Best Time to Trek Gorillas on a Budget

When planning a budget gorilla safari, timing plays a huge role in determining the total cost. The best time for gorilla trekking in Uganda is during the two dry seasons: June to September and December to February. These are considered peak seasons when the trails are less muddy and trekking conditions are more favorable. However, since many tourists prefer these months, prices of accommodation tend to be higher.

For budget travelers, the low season (March–May and October–November) can be an excellent choice. During this period, many lodges and safari companies offer generous discounts, reducing the overall safari cost. Although it is the rainy season, with muddy and slippery trails, safaris remain possible with the use of 4×4 safari vehicles and proper rain gear. This is a practical way to enjoy gorilla trekking at a fraction of the cost.


Key Considerations for Budget Gorilla Safaris

When booking a budget gorilla safari in Uganda, there are several important factors to consider. Below are the main elements that can influence the cost and experience:

1. Accommodation Type

Uganda offers a wide variety of lodges ranging from basic budget lodges to luxury 5-star accommodations. For travelers looking to save, it is best to choose simple yet comfortable lodges or community-run guesthouses near Bwindi and Mgahinga. These provide the essential amenities without the high price tag.

2. Transportation Mode

Although domestic flights from Entebbe to Bwindi exist, they are not ideal for budget travelers since they are quite costly. Instead, most budget safaris use well-maintained safari vehicles that are simple yet reliable. These vehicles help reduce costs while ensuring safe travel to the remote gorilla parks.

3. Start and End Point of the Safari

As highlighted earlier, Bwindi and Mgahinga are far from Uganda’s main airport. To cut transport costs, many travelers fly into Kigali International Airport in Rwanda. From Kigali, it takes about 4–5 hours to reach Bwindi compared to the long 8–9 hours drive from Kampala. Starting your safari from Kigali significantly reduces fuel and vehicle costs, making your trip more budget-friendly.

4. Group Size

Traveling alone can be exciting, but it also means shouldering all expenses yourself. When you join a group safari, costs are shared among the travelers, reducing the amount you spend per person. Group tours are especially recommended for budget travelers since they make accommodation, transport, and guide fees more affordable.

5. Number of Days on Safari

The duration of your trip directly affects the total cost. Longer safaris involve more nights of accommodation, meals, and transport fees. Fortunately, gorilla trekking does not require many days. A 2–3 day safari is sufficient for travelers whose main goal is gorilla trekking. This is the most cost-effective option for those on a tight budget.


Tips for a Successful Budget Gorilla Safari

To maximize your experience while minimizing costs, here are some practical tips for travelers planning a budget gorilla safari in Uganda:

  1. Book Permits Early – Gorilla permits are limited and sell out quickly, especially in peak season. Booking early ensures availability and avoids last-minute price increases.

  2. Travel in Groups – Join a group safari to share costs on transport and accommodation.

  3. Use Budget Lodges – Opt for community lodges or basic accommodation instead of luxury lodges.

  4. Consider Low Season Travel – Take advantage of discounts during the rainy season to reduce costs.

  5. Pack Smart – Carry rain gear, hiking boots, and gloves to avoid spending extra money on renting equipment.

Visa Entry

Visa Entry

Uganda offers online visa applications, but many travelers find it easier to pay (US$100) and obtain a visa upon arrival at points like Entebbe International Airport. For travel into Rwanda and Kenya, it's recommended to apply for an East African Visa.
